Title: Alice Falling: A Novel by William Wall ISBN: 0-393-05001-7 Publisher: W.W. Norton & Company Pub. Date: October, 2000 Format: Hardcover Volumes: 1 List Price(USD): $23.95 |
Average Customer Rating: 4.5 (2 reviews)
Rating: 4
Summary: Absorbing Alice
Comment: This book had me hooked from the first page. Alice is trapped in a marriage to the bullying Paddy. Because of things that happened in the past she feels that Paddy is the best she deserves. Alice unravels in this book, we glimpse her loveless marriage and abusive husband, her love for gentle John, her relationships with her friends and her family. We learn that although she may be falling, she is certainly not as fragile as what we first perceive.
Rating: 5
Summary: Alice the wonder
Comment: This is an incredible book. From the second I opened it I couldn't put it down. I actually finished it in one night, but i have to say i didn't sleep too well afterwards. It's the shocking story of a woman who has been used and abused but she has no intention of being beaten. The incredible thing about it is the way it's written. I never read a book like it before. William Wall is in my view the best Irish writer I have read in quite a while and that's saying something. The words are so poetic even though the things he's writing about are horrible and frightening. The ending is shocking and surprising and there's a twist that really changes everything almost in the last page.
